Sun Alert 242627 Security Vulnerability in StarOffice Related to .wmf Files May Lead to Heap Overflows and Arbitrary Code Execution
Product: StarOffice 7 Software StarSuite 7 Software StarOffice 8 Software StarSuite 8 Software A security vulnerability with the way StarOffice/StarSuite 7 and 8 process Windows Metafile (.wmf) files may allow a remote unprivileged user who provides a StarOffice/StarSuite document that is opened by a local user to execute arbitrary commands on the system with the privileges of the user running StarOffice/StarSuite. This issue is described in the following document: CVE-2008-2237 at: http://cve.mitre.org/cgi-bin/cvename.cgi?name=2008-2237 Sun acknowledges with thanks, an anonymous researcher working with the SureRun security team (http://www.SureRun.cn). State: Resolved First released: 13-Nov-2008
